Why can 1/3 be written as a recurring decimal? (Simple terms pls)

Answer:

1/3 can vlbe written as 0.3(bar)

Explanation:

Divinding 1 by 3 gives the answer 0.333333....(till infinity). Here 3 is occuring infinite number of times after the decimal. Hence it is a recurring decimal
